“Ad Infinitum et Ultra” is the future album from Grimtone and is set for May 23rd, 2024 via War Productions & Void Wanderer Productions in digital and Digipack format & Kandelaber Records in digital and Tape format.

This album sees me going in the opposite direction from all the other albums I’ve written for Grimtone. When I began writing for this album I couldn’t get myself to write yet another album of high speed blast beats. I’d by 2023 written seven black metal albums in 8 years and I needed a change, and the directions was quite obvious: Doom metal with a black metal attitude on the vocals. By Michael Lang (Grimtone)

At first, I was very hesitant, toying with the idea of doing only an ep with three songs. The music differed too much from the previous Grimtone albums I thought, but in the end, I said “fuck it, my band, my music”. It’s always a risk changing the style of a band this radically, but considering how happy I am with how it turned out, it’s a risk worth taking.

Kostas B and I had done the Thymata album so I knew what he was capable of, which was very reassuring. I knew I could make a really good Doom Metal album with him.
The primary goal with this album was to make a slow, gritty, teeth grinding Doom Metal album with a lot of attitude, an angry album, not a sad Doom album. Another goal was to make this album song orientated, as in it had to have proper choruses and song structure, not just riffs upon riffs leading nowhere. A bit of melody never hurts.

Apart from a certain band from Birmingham being a big influence, I found a lot inspiration from classical music this time. It influenced me in setting a mood for every song, and what kind of emotional motive I had for each song. When to hold back and when to floor it so to speak. This album is by far the most dynamic one I’ve ever made. By Michael Lang (Grimtone)
